Definitions

  • the present invention relates to the field of network communications, and in particular, to a method and a communication terminal for implementing call hold.
  • call hold functions are generally provided on voice consoles, dispatch stations, and other voice and video communication terminals that support multiple calls to enable switching of calls between multiple calls.
  • the so-called call hold function means that during the call between the first communication terminal and the second communication terminal, the first communication terminal requests the second communication terminal to switch to the call hold state and makes a call with the third communication terminal.
  • the first communication terminal does not receive the call media stream from the second communication terminal, and the second communication terminal does not receive the call media stream from the first communication terminal, but can receive the call hold music;
  • a communication terminal can also switch the second communication terminal from the call hold state to the normal call state.
  • the implementation of the call hold function is performed by the communication terminal in cooperation with the switch, wherein the switch provides call hold music to the held communication terminal.
  • Step slO1 the switch receives an indication signal from the first communication terminal for indicating a handover from a call state to a call hold state;
  • Step s102 the switch removes the first call connection path between the first communication terminal and the second communication terminal, establishes a second call connection path between the switch and the second communication terminal, and the switch connects through the second call.
  • the path sends call hold music to the second communication terminal.
  • the first communication terminal can establish a call connection path with the third communication terminal and make a call.
  • Step s101 the switch receives from the first communication terminal for indicating switching from the call hold state An indication signal to the call state;
  • Step S104 The switch removes the second call connection path between the second communication terminal and the first call connection path between the first communication terminal and the second communication terminal.
  • the call hold method in the prior art needs to be implemented by the communication terminal and the switch together, which may cause the disadvantage of poor compatibility. This is because the signaling interaction protocol between the call hold initiator and the switch is usually a private protocol, and there is no unified Standards, which result in the use of call hold functionality for specific models of terminals when paired with a particular model of switch.
  • a technical problem to be solved by embodiments of the present invention is to provide a communication terminal and a method for call hold.
  • the call hold function can be implemented on the communication terminal without the participation of the switch.

  • An embodiment of the present invention provides a communication terminal capable of performing a call holding function independently, and the implementation of the function does not depend on the participation of the switch.
  • FIG. 2 is a schematic diagram showing the main structure of a communication terminal according to an embodiment of the present invention.
  • the structure mainly includes:
  • the obtaining unit 21 acquires an indication signal for switching between a call state and a call hold state of the call session in which the connection has been established, and the communication terminal has established a call session connection with the correspondent communication terminal, and is connected to the configured call session.
  • the resource is connected to form a call session connection path, and the indication signal may be a button signal, a voice signal, and/or other operation signals for indicating a call state and a call hold state switch;
  • the switching unit 22 switches the connection path of the call session between the local call information output path and the call hold information output path according to the indication signal. If the indication signal acquired by the acquiring unit 21 is to switch the peer communication terminal from the call state to the call hold state, the switching unit 22 stops sending the call information of the communication terminal to the call through the call session connection path. a peer communication terminal, and discarding call information of the peer communication terminal received through the call session connection path; if the indication signal acquired by the acquisition unit 21 is to switch the peer communication terminal from a call hold state to In the call state, the switching unit 22 transmits the call information of the communication terminal to the opposite communication terminal through the call session connection path, and receives the call information of the opposite communication terminal through the call session connection path.
  • the local call information is the call sound information output by the local audio device, and the local call information may include the local video device output.
  • Video information while in the call hold state, the communication terminal acts as a call hold initiator, the call hold information may be call hold music, and if the terminal is a visual terminal, the call hold information may be a call hold video, other media may
  • the switching unit 22 can employ a switching switch or a circuit selection device or a software switch.
  • the local call information output unit may be switched to the call session connection path of other calls.
  • FIG. 3 is a schematic diagram of a first embodiment of a communication terminal according to an embodiment of the present invention, and referring to the figure, the first The embodiment adds a local call information unit 33 and a call hold information unit 34 to the main structure of the communication terminal shown in FIG. 2, that is, the first embodiment includes an acquisition unit 31, a switching unit 32, and local call information having the above functions.
  • Unit 33 and call hold information unit 34 are the same as the first embodiment.
  • the local call information unit 33 can provide audio and video information of a local call, and the unit can receive local audio information from an audio processor such as a microphone, and can also receive local video information from a video processor such as a camera;
  • the call hold information unit 34 may provide call hold information when the communication terminal is used as a call hold initiator in a call hold state, and the call hold information may be call hold music, and if the terminal is a visual terminal, the call hold information It can be a call hold video, other compatible media.
  • call hold information unit 34 may retain one as needed, and the call hold information unit 34 may be pluggable as a call hold information providing device.

  • FIG. 5 is a schematic diagram of a third embodiment of a communication terminal according to an embodiment of the present invention.
  • the third embodiment adds a storage unit 531, a matching unit 532, and an output unit 533 to the main structure of the communication terminal shown in FIG. That is, the third embodiment includes an obtaining unit 51 having the above functions, a local call information unit 52, a call holding information unit 53, and a switching unit 54, wherein the call holding information unit 53 includes a storage unit 531 and a matching unit 55. 2 and an output unit 532.
  • the storage unit 531 stores call hold information predefined by the user, and the call hold information includes call hold music information, call hold video information, and the like, and may also include personalized call hold information customized according to different call session peer users, that is, Different personalized services can be provided according to different user requirements; and/or include personalized call hold information customized according to different time periods, for example, playing "good morning" call hold information between 8: 00 - 11: 00, at 13 : 00 - 18: 00 will play the call hold message containing "Good afternoon”.
  • providing the user with an operation interface for defining the call hold information can make the call hold information more convenient and convenient according to the above content.
  • the matching unit 532 is configured to match the appropriate call holding information from the call holding information stored in the storage unit 531 according to the current time and/or the identifier of the held peer communication terminal, and match the Personalized call hold information is sent to the output unit 533;
  • the output unit 533 is configured to output the call hold information, and may work in different protocols and output interfaces according to different types of call hold information.

  • the embodiment of the present invention obtains an indication signal for indicating a call state and a call hold state switch on the communication terminal, and outputs local call information or call hold information to the established call connection path according to the indication signal,
  • the implementation of the call hold function does not depend on the private protocol signaling exchange between the communication terminal that initiates the call hold and the switch, and solves the compatibility problem based on the call hold function between the communication terminal and the switch.
  • the switch can be used without the call hold function to reduce the burden of the switch; and because the communication terminal provides call hold information, the user can set personalized call hold information, and the switch provides call hold information. The load carried can also be reduced, which saves the maintenance cost of the switch.
